Officer of Ingush Department for Countering Extremism became a suspect in the case of Albert Khamkhoev’s tortures

News

07 June 2018

Yesterday, on 6 June 2018, Albert Khamkhoev identified one of his torturers in the framework of the torture case. It was Andrey Ovada, officer of the regional counter-extremism center, who at the time of the crime was senior investigating officer. Ovada was interrogated in the capacity of a suspect and travel restriction was imposed on him. Lawyers with the Committee Against Torture, representing Khamkhoev’s interests, intend to insist on transferring the case to the republican level for further investigation.

In December 2017, Aza Khamkhoeva from Yandare settlement in Ingushetia applied to the Committee Against Torture. She reported that on 14 November 2017 at about 3 p.m. several masked people in black and camouflage uniform, armed with automatic rifles, stormed the apartment where she lived. Three persons in civilian clothes armed with pistols accompanied them. According to Aza, unidentified masked people captured her son Albert Khamkhoev, tied his hands up, made him stand against the wall and put a pistol in his hand, after that they put the pistol in this belt.

“After that they brought Albert to the yard and again made him stand against the wall, took out the magazine from the pistol (where two cartridges were left) and made him lay on the ground. The put these actions on record in the presence of two attesting witness, who came together with the armed masked men. Then the masked people together with the people in civilian clothes performed a search of our household. The search itself lasted for about two hours. Nothing illegal was found, and it made an impression that this was done in order to compliance with formalities”, – Aza Khamkhoeva described.

Further developments were described by Albert Khamkhoev to defense lawyer Aleksandr Karavaev, provided by the Committee Against Torture: “I was put into Priora, there were five men inside together with me. Right away they put a black plastic bag on me, braided it with Scotch tape and were beating him up all the way non-stop without explaining the reasons, poked a barrel of a machine gun at him. After that I was taken to some building (as I was, in a plastic bag and handcuffed). They brought me to the second floor, put me on my knees and continued to beat me up. They were beating me up with a plastic bottle filled with water. Then they put some pins on my fingers and started to electrocute me so that I passed out a couple of times. They took the wires off my fingers, attached them in the area of the earlap, and electrocuted me again”.

According to Albert, after the tortures he was taken out of the building and one of the law-enforcement officers told him that they were in the Center for counteraction of extremist activity of the Republic of Ingushetia. Albert also explained to the defense lawyer that the firearm that was seized from him was received from illegal armed groups.

A criminal case was initiated with regard to Albert Khamkhoev under part 1 Article 222 of the Criminal Code of Russia (“illegal purchase, transfer, sales, weapons transportation or bearing, or its main parts, as well as ammunition”). On 16 November 2017, he was taken in custody for two months.

“On 17 November, at about eight in the evening he was taken from Temporary Detention Facility to the FSB building in Magas. In that building I was again tortured with electricity”, – Albert Khamkhoev comments.

On 21 November, human-rights ombudsman of the Republic of Ingushetia Djambulat Ozdoev visited Albert at the Pre-Trial Detention Center of Karabulak. The ombudsman confirmed that he saw numerous signs of physical violence on Khamkhoev’s body.

Due to Albert’s complaint about torture and forgery of evidence, on 20 November the Investigative Committee started a pre-trial check. In the course of conducting medical forensic examination medics found numerous bruises on Khamkhoev: in occipital region, on the chest, in the abdominal region, right and left shoulder, thighs, as well as in the area of the right knee joint and a lower leg. Khamkhoev’s body also featured bruises in the area of the right and the left forearms.

On 20 December, based on the results of pre-trial check, the ruling on dismissal of initiating the criminal case was passed; however, the material of the torture complaint check was severed and additional check was conducted with regard to it.

On 22 January 2018 investigator of the Nazran Interdistrict Investigative Department of the Investigative Committee of Russia for the Republic of Ingushetia Gandaloev passed a ruling on initiating a criminal case against unidentified police officers based on the crime under item “a” Part 3 Article 286 of the Criminal Code of Russia (“abuse of office with the use of violence”).

On 13 March 2018 the Nazran District Court of the Republic of Ingushetia released Albert Khamkhoev and placed him under house arrest.

Starting from 4 June of this year, Albert started to participate in investigative activities – identifications of law-enforcement officers who took part in his apprehension.

Yesterday, identification took place, in which Andrey Ovada, officer of the regional counter-extremism center, participated. The victim identified him as a person who tortured him. Investigator Khazbulat Mamatov declared his intention to interrogate Ovada in a capacity of the suspect on the same day and apprehend him. However, the following incident happened prior to Ovada’s interrogation.

“After identification acting head of the counter-extremism center of the Ministry of the Interior for the Republic of Ingushetia Ibragim Eldzharkiev appeared in the building. He demanded from the investigator that he allowed him to talk with Khamkhoev one-on-one for five minutes. Acting head of the Investigative Department Zakri Kurkiev responded to Eldzharkiev that the latter had no business to discuss with the victim, – lawyer with the Committee Against Torture Magomed Alamov, who was present yesterday during the investigative activity, describes. – After Eldzharkiev talked with Kurkiev behind the closed doors, the investigator interrogated Andrey Ovada in a capacity of the suspect and released him, having imposed travel restrictions. We don’t know the motive to cancel the planned apprehension of the suspect, however, it raises concert for what will become of the investigation”.

On 11 May 2018, Albert Khamkhoev’s representatives applied to the Investigative Department with a request to transfer this case to the republican level. There has been no response as yet to this.
